Early Challenges: Rejections and Lessons Learned
Ah, the initial days of applying for Adsense… let’s just say they were humbling. I applied multiple times and faced rejection after rejection. The reason? “Insufficient or low-quality content.”
Here’s the funny thing my content wasn’t low-quality. I poured my thoughts, experiences, and stories into every post. I already had all the essential pages (About, Contact, Privacy Policy, Terms).
So, I took a step back and focused on improving my website:
- Strengthened the UI/UX
- Added a cookie banner (I learned this from a Reddit post no other blog mentioned it!)
Little tweaks like this made a huge difference. It taught me that sometimes success is about the small details, not just your writing.
The First Milestone: 25k Impressions
After months of consistent blogging, on 6th September 2025, I reached 25k impressions. That milestone was a game-changer.
Let me tell you a secret: many videos and articles suggest “publish 3–4 blogs and get Adsense approval.” That’s not realistic. For me, it took 7 months of persistent posting at least 1 blog every 2–3 days and linking my social media accounts to establish credibility.
The week after hitting 25k impressions, I applied again. And just 5 days later, on 11th September 2025, I finally got Google Adsense approval!

How to get Adsense Approval?
Here’s what worked for me:
- Publish consistently: At least 1 blog every 2–3 days.
- Improve website structure: Simple, clean UI/UX matters.
- Add all essential pages: About, Contact, Privacy Policy, Terms, and Cookie banner.
- Link social media: Build credibility.
- Focus on impressions: Steady traffic helps Google notice your site.
- Stay authentic: Don’t copy trends blindly; write what feels real.
